This letter describes an enhanced multi-period dispatch model for microgrids, in which frequency-aware islanding constraints are established to ensure microgrids with the capability to ride through unplanned islanding events. Rather than specifying the upward/downward primary reserve requirements as fixed amounts, the proposed dispatch scheme determines the primary reserve requirements by explicitly simulating under-or over-frequency dynamics caused by potential islanding events. To remove the nonlinearity, a two-stage solution strategy is proposed. Case studies dem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ed microgrid dispatch scheme.
